Are Poppy Seeds Okay While Pregnant?

When it comes to including poppy seeds in your diet during pregnancy, there are certain considerations to keep in mind. According to Dr. Layan Alrahmani, a board-certified ob-gyn, it’s generally safe to consume poppy seeds while pregnant. However, there are specific situations where you might want to be cautious.

One key point to note is that if you are planning to undergo a drug test during your pregnancy, it’s advisable to avoid foods that contain poppy seeds. This is because poppy seeds can sometimes lead to false positive results on drug tests due to their chemical composition.

Additionally, as you near the end of your pregnancy and approach your delivery date, you may want to limit your consumption of poppy seeds. This precaution is recommended to ensure that there are no potential complications during labor and delivery.

Despite these considerations, it’s essential to remember that poppy seeds themselves are not harmful to pregnant individuals when consumed in moderation. In fact, poppy seeds are a good source of essential nutrients like calcium, iron, and magnesium, which can be beneficial during pregnancy.
